About Enidazol 300mg Tablet

Enidazol 300mg Tablet is an antibiotic medicine that helps the body combat infections caused by bacteria and parasites. It is effective in treating various infections such as those affecting the liver, stomach, intestines, vagina, brain, heart, lungs, and skin. Additionally, Enidazol 300mg Tablet is utilized in the management of dental infections, leg ulcers, and pressure sores.

To ensure optimal efficacy, it is recommended to take Enidazol 300mg Tablet with food consistently at the same time daily. The dosage prescribed is dependent on the specific condition being addressed and its severity. It is crucial to adhere strictly to the doctor's instructions regarding the dosage regimen. Although symptoms may improve within a short period, it is essential to complete the full course of treatment as premature discontinuation can lead to the survival of bacteria and potential recurrence of the infection.

While using this medicine, it is imperative to avoid alcohol consumption during the treatment period and for a few days following its completion to prevent adverse effects such as nausea, vomiting, and stomach discomfort. Common side effects of Enidazol 300mg Tablet may include headache, dry mouth, nausea, and a mild metallic taste in the mouth. These side effects are typically mild in nature; however, it is advisable to inform your doctor if they persist or become bothersome.

If experiencing dryness or a metallic taste in the mouth, sugarless candies or lozenges can be used as a remedy. Prior to initiating treatment with Enidazol 300mg Tablet, it is important to disclose to your doctor any known allergies, kidney or liver issues, or nervous system disorders. Notably, this medicine should not be taken during pregnancy or while breastfeeding unless deemed absolutely necessary and prescribed by a healthcare provider.

Safety advice

scroll

liver

Enidazol 300mg Tablet is considered safe for individuals with liver disease based on the available information. It appears that adjusting the dose of Enidazol 300mg Tablet may not be necessary for patients with liver issues. However, it is always recommended to consult with your doctor regarding the use of Enidazol 300mg Tablet to ensure it is suitable for your specific situation.

scroll

kidney

Enidazol 300mg Tablet is safe for patients with kidney disease. No dose adjustment is needed.

scroll

alcohol

When you drink alcohol while taking Enidazol 300mg Tablet, it can lead to symptoms like flushing, rapid heart rate, nausea, thirst, chest pain, and low blood pressure (known as Disulfiram reaction).

scroll

driving

Enidazol 300mg Tablet may cause drowsiness, coordination problems, or numbness, affecting driving ability.

scroll

pregnancy

Enidazol 300mg Tablet should be avoided during pregnancy as it may be harmful to the developing baby, based on limited human studies and findings from animal studies. Your doctor will assess the risks and benefits before prescribing this medication. Please consult your doctor.

scroll

breastfeeding

Enidazol 300mg Tablet should be used cautiously during breastfeeding. It is advised to pause breastfeeding until the mother's treatment is finished and the drug is cleared from her system. If a single dose is taken, it's suggested to wait 12-24 hours before breastfeeding again.

What if you forgot to take Enidazol 300mg Tablet?

If you forget to take your Enidazol 300mg Tablet, try to take it as soon as you remember. But, if it's close to the time for your next dose, just skip the missed one and continue with your regular dosing schedule. Avoid taking a double dose to make up for the missed one as this can be harmful.
